Harold Gene Lucas, 74, is scheduled to be executed by lethal injection at Florida State Prison near Starke on Tuesday, July 28, 2026, at 6 p.m. [^1]

Lucas is the 14th prisoner to be executed in Florida this year, making the state the nation's busiest death chamber with 47 total executions in the U.S. in 2025. [^2]

Lucas was convicted of killing Jill Piper and wounding her friends, Richard Byrd Jr. and Terri Rice, after Piper rejected his romantic advances. [^3]

Florida Governor Ron DeSantis has signed death warrants for two additional executions scheduled for September 10 and September 29, 2026. [^4]

Harold Lucas waived all post-conviction appeals and told a circuit judge he wanted to end his death row confinement as soon as possible. [^5]

Lucas was originally sentenced to death in 1977, but his sentence was overturned and reimposed four times over the next decade due to legal issues involving the sentencing process. [^6]

Lucas's final death sentence was imposed in 1990, and all subsequent appeals were unsuccessful, leaving his conviction for first-degree murder intact. [^7]
